Digvijaya fires fresh salvo at BJP for backing Nitin Gadkari
Congress general secretary Digvijaya Singh on Tuesday fired a fresh salvo at BJP for backing Nitin Gadkari.
“Gadkari on Yedyurappa corruption “Immoral but not illegal” . BJP response to Gadkari’s fraud companies “Neither Illegal nor Immoral” Jai Ho BJP,” Singh commented on Twitter.
The AICC general secretary, who has been frequently attacking BJP, also said sarcastically: “My admiration for Advani has gone up for his principled stand on Gadkari. Advani sangharsh karo Jaswant, Yashwant, Ram Aapke saath hain (Advani you struggle. Jaswant, Yashwant and Ram Jethmalani are with you)”.
Singh’s comment has come in the backdrop of the public demand made by eminent lawyer and BJP MP Jethmalani seeking Gadkari’s immediate resignation with apparent backing of some senior leaders, including Jaswant Singh and Yashwant Sinha.
Divisions persist within BJP over the continuance of Gadkari as its president even as its core group on Monday yet again stood behind him insisting that there was “no legal or moral wrongdoing” by him in the running of his company.
